Seared Salmon with Garlic Green Beans, Brown Rice & Avocado
Savor a beautifully seared salmon paired with crisp garlic green beans, a comforting serving of nutty brown rice, and a creamy side of fresh avocado. This dish provides a delightful combination of savory seafood, vibrant vegetables, and healthy fats for a balanced, satisfying meal.
INGREDIENTS
6 oz Salmon Fillet
1 cup Cooked Brown Rice
1 cup Green Beans
2 tsp Olive Oil
1/2 medium Avocado
1 Garlic Clove
Salt, Pepper to taste
1 Lemon Wedge
PREPARATION
Start by cooking the brown rice according to package instructions until tender and fluffy.
While the rice is cooking, heat 1 teaspoon of olive oil in a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at.
Season the salmon fillet with salt and pepper. Once the oil is shimmering, carefully place the salmon in the skillet skin-side down (if applicable) and sear for about 4-5 minutes until a golden crust forms.
Flip the salmon and cook for an additional 3-4 minutes until desired doneness is reached. Remove from heat and squeeze a lemon wedge over the top.
In a separate pan, heat the remaining teaspoon of olive oil over medium heat. Add the minced garlic from the garlic clove and sauté until fragrant, about 30 seconds.
Add the green beans to the garlic, tossing well to coat. Sauté for 4-5 minutes until the beans are tender-crisp. Season with salt and pepper.
Plate the dish by placing the cooked brown rice and garlic green beans side by side. Top with the seared salmon and slice the avocado to serve on the side.
Finish with a final squeeze of lemon if desired and serve warm.
